Residential mulching services involve the application of mulch material around trees, shrubs, flower beds, and other landscaped areas on a property. This process typically includes preparing the existing soil surface, spreading a layer of mulch evenly, and ensuring proper coverage to enhance the appearance of the landscape. The mulch used can be made from various materials such as bark, wood chips, straw, or rubber, depending on the homeowner’s preferences and the specific needs of the property. These local contractors can help homeowners select the right type and amount of mulch to achieve a tidy, uniform look that complements the overall landscape design.

One of the primary benefits of mulching is its ability to address common landscape problems. Mulch helps retain soil moisture, reducing the frequency of watering needed during dry periods. It also acts as a natural weed barrier, suppressing unwanted plants that compete with desirable flowers and shrubs for nutrients and sunlight. Additionally, mulch insulates plant roots from extreme temperature fluctuations, which can be particularly beneficial in regions with hot summers or cold winters. By maintaining healthier plants and reducing maintenance efforts, mulching contributes to a more attractive and manageable outdoor space.

The overview below groups typical Residential Mulching proj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crossville,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Mulching Jobs - Typical costs for routine residential mulching projects in Crossville, TN, range from $250 to $600. Many homeowners opt for this size of project to refresh flower beds or small landscape areas, with most projects falling within this range.

Medium-Scale Mulching - For larger garden beds or multiple areas,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ners updating several sections of their yard and tend to stay within this middle range.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ive mulching, such as covering large landscape features or multiple acres, can cost $1,200 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, which is typically reserved for larger properties or more intricate designs.

Full Mulch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ing mulch across extensive areas can range from $3,500 to $5,000 or more. These larger, more detailed jobs are less frequent and often involve significant preparation and labor.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
